Phase Transformations and Nonequilibrium Interfaces in Alloys.

Abstract

This report describes progress in research on phase transformations and nonequilibrium interfaces achieved during the period June 15, 1976 to September 30, 1979. Major accomplishments include the development of a theory of dendritic crystal growth and performance of calculations pertaining to phase separation in alloys and fluid mixtures. (Author)
